Compartir a través de


Método IDebugClient3::AbandonCurrentProcess (dbgeng.h)

El método AbandonCurrentProcess quita el proceso actual de la lista de procesos del motor del depurador sin desasociar ni terminar el proceso.

Sintaxis

HRESULT AbandonCurrentProcess();

Valor devuelto

Este método también puede devolver valores de error. Consulte Valores devueltos para obtener más detalles.

Código devuelto Descripción
S_OK
Método realizado correctamente.

Comentarios

Este método solo está disponible para la depuración en modo de usuario activa. El destino debe ejecutarse en Windows XP o en una versión posterior de Windows.

Windows seguirá considerando este proceso como depurado, por lo que el proceso permanecerá suspendido. Este método permite que el depurador se apague y un nuevo depurador se adjunte al proceso. Consulte Live User-Mode Targets and Re-attaching to the Target Application (Destinos de Live User-Mode y volver a adjuntar a la aplicación de destino) para obtener más información.

Requisitos

Requisito Value
Plataforma de destino Escritorio
Encabezado dbgeng.h (incluir Dbgeng.h)

Consulte también

.abandon (Abandonar proceso)

AttachProcess

CreateProcessAndAttach2

DetachCurrentProcess

IDebugClient2

IDebugClient3

IDebugClient4

IDebugClient5

TerminateCurrentProcess